Whiskey island is a nonprofit literary journal that has been published (in one form or another) by students of Cleveland state university for over thirty years. We welcome poetry, fiction and non-fiction (including translation), and art submissions year round. Reporting time is about six months. Include an sAse for reply.

General submissions: We read submissions year round. unpublished work only, please. We ask for first english-language print serial rights, with an option to showcase your piece on our website. All rights revert to the author after publication. Payment is two contributor copies and a one-year subscription.

We accept simultaneous submissions; if your piece is accepted elsewhere, let us know. Multiple submissions: you may submit in more than one genre, but please send each submission separately. After hearing from us, please wait at least a year before submitting again. Take note that our editorial staff, and therefore preferences, changes yearly. Try us again!

to submit by email:Place cover letter and contact information in the body of your email. Put "Poetry submission," "Fiction submission" or "Nonfiction submission" in the subject line, and attach the poetry or prose as a Word, Word compatible, or PDF document. send to [email protected].

to submit by Postal Mail:Include a cover letter, sAse, and writer's name, address, phone and email on each piece. If we accept your piece, we will ask for an electronic version.

Mail general submissions to:Whiskey Island Magazine english Dept. Cleveland state universityCleveland, OH 44115

from The editor

Dear Reader,

I am so proud and so happy that this issue, #57, is now a tangible, beautiful thing.

The stories and poems that the editorial staff chose delighted and surprised me, and I have a feeling you’ll appreciate them too. David Kirby will make you laugh. James Reed will make you cry. Robert A.Kaiser and James Doyle wrote some characters you’ll want to avoid and I want simon smith’s Joshy to be my new best friend. The artwork by Amanda Burnham and David Gracie is wonderful. Thank you to all the contributors. When I first read these poems and stories, I was thrilled such wonderful work was sent to us.

Thanks to steve Thomas for the design and layout of this gorgeous book, and for always answering computer questions. Thanks to faculty advisor Michael Dumanis, media specialist Dan Lenhart, and those that stepped in to help read when the slush pile was too high. Finally, many thanks to former editor Karen schubert for her guidance, support, and vision. Without the work she did on the infrastructure, this journal wouldn’t be here.

enjoy,

Megan M. erwineditor-In-Chief
